Alveoli are small pouches or sacs. Large number of alveoli occur inside each lung. The whole surface area of an alveolus functions as a respiratory surface. Due to large number of alveoli in each lung, a very large area of respiratory surface becomes available (about 80m2) for exchange of gases. Thus, alveoli are designed to maximize the exchange of gases.
